zoukankan      html  css  js  c++  java
  • JIRA数据库切换(HSQL Database到MySQL)

    没试过的版本,但是看着靠谱:

    注:如果你之前配置过hsql版本,这次修改mysql数据操作会导致配置数据丢失,所以请注意备份

    一、 创建名为jiradb的mysql数据,编码格式为utf-8

    二、修改jira配置文件confserver.xml的数据库配置部分如下

    <Resource name="jdbc/JiraDS" auth="Container" type="javax.sql.DataSource"

    username="root"

    password="123456"

    driverClassName="com.mysql.jdbc.Driver"

    url="jdbc:mysql://localhost:3306/jiradb?autoReconnect=true&amp;useUnicode=true&amp;characterEncoding=UTF8"

    maxActive="20"

    validationQuery="select 1"

    />

    三、修改jira的另外一个配置文件atlassian-jiraWEB-INFclassesentityengine.xml的datasource设置如下

    <datasource name="defaultDS" field-type-name="mysql"

    helper-class="org.ofbiz.core.entity.GenericHelperDAO"

    check-on-start="true"

    use-foreign-keys="false"

    use-foreign-key-indices="false"

    check-fks-on-start="false"

    check-fk-indices-on-start="false"

    add-missing-on-start="true"

    check-indices-on-start="true">

    接着重启jira,如果你是win7,记得要右键以管理员身份运行

    好了,接下来你访问的时候他会自动创建表和一些默认数据

    然后让你重新配置一些东西,包括mail发送邮件服务器等。

    在tuicool上找到一篇更简单的办法,重新configurate啊。  至少对我来说这个是最简单的,

    转: http://www.tuicool.com/articles/7feMjqy

    由于之前偷懒JIRA使用了内置的HSQL,最近将HSQL内容迁移到了MySQL上,在这里记录一下迁移过程。

    1. 通过JIRA管理员登录,进入“管理员页面”,“系统”--“导入&导出”,以XML格式备份数据。
    2. 在MySQL中创建Schema,命名为jira
    3. 关闭JIRA服务
    4. 备份一下JIRA的安装目录和数据目录
    5. 在JIRA的数据目录下删除文件:dbconfig.xml
    6. 重新启动JIRA服务
    7. 再访问JIRA,会再次出现第一次安装时候的数据库配置。在这里输入MySQL的地址、用户名、密码、数据库名称等,测试连接成功后,点击下一步
    8. 选择“import your existing data”,将第一步导出的XML导入,至此完成数据库迁移。

    安装目录,就是安装时候选择的目录,这里不详细说了。

    数据目录,可能刚开始使用的话不太理解,这里主要存储了导入导出数据,附件等内容。参考路径如下:

    • C:Program FilesAtlassianApplication DataJIRA (on Windows) or
    • /var/atlassian/application-data/jira (on Linux)

    then click "next".  ...

     

  • 相关阅读:
    Ajax学习笔记2客户端访问WebService(上)
    在 .NET Framework 2.0 中未处理的异常导致基于 ASP.NET 的应用程序意外退出(我加了点注释)
    想用JS写一段鼠标拖拽调整图片大小的代码(未完)
    key/value/index 类型定义for .net
    ReadOnly属性对TEXTBOX的状态保存有影响?
    软件开发工具名称集锦(无下载地址,收集中...)
    AjaxPro让.NET的AjaxPro变得简单
    Ajax学习笔记(15):使用ASP.NET AJAX提供的Authentication Service
    在.NET中使用Newtonsoft.Json转换,读取,写入
    Orcale的 rownum
  • 原文地址:https://www.cnblogs.com/xiami303/p/4363895.html
Copyright © 2011-2022 走看看